Buckeye Fudge

Rich, creamy, and indulgently peanut buttery, Buckeye Fudge is a delightful blend of chocolate and peanut butter, making it a perfect treat for any occasion.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ups Chocolate Chips (semi-sweet, dark, or milk)
  • 1 cup Peanut Butter (creamy or crunchy)
  • 1 cup Sweetened Condensed Milk
  • 2 cups Confectioners’ Sugar
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la Extract
  • 1 pinch Salt

Instructions

  1. Line an 8-inch square baking pan with parchment paper.
  2. Melt 1 cup of chocolate chips in a microwave-safe bowl in 30-second intervals until smooth.
  3. Mix peanut butter, sweetened condensed milk, vanilla extract, and salt until smooth.
  4. Sift confectioners’ sugar into the peanut butter mixture and stir until fully incorporated.
  5. Pour the peanut butter mixture into the prepared pan, then drizzle the melted chocolate on top.
  6. Chill in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ours until firm.
  7. Lift the fudge out using the parchment paper, cut into squares, and serve.
